Abstract

We investigate the electron spin states in the bilayer quantum Hall system at total Landau level filling factor ν=2 exploiting current-pumped and resistively detected NMR. The measured Knight shift, KS, of As75 nuclei reveals continuous variation of the out-of-plane electronic spin polarization between nearly full and zero as a function of density imbalance. Nuclear spin relaxation measurements indicate a concurrent development of an in-plane spin component. These results provide direct information on the spin configuration in this system and comprise strong evidence for the spin canting suggested by previous experiments.
